A premium clinic with a 5-star reputation. And no way to say so at scale.

L'OSTEO is a premium osteopathy clinic at Manchester Square, Marylebone. Founded by Hachim, it carries a 5-star reputation across 800+ reviews, exceptional expertise, a beautiful location, and a loyal client base.

The social presence was not keeping pace. And a Dubai expansion was imminent. The problem was not the quality of the work - that was undeniable. The problem was having no system for saying the right things to the right people, consistently and at scale.

Qissa was brought in to build that system from the ground up.

2

Four problems. One brief.

No Content System

Posting without a strategic framework. No consistency, no audience precision. Content that looked good but was not doing a specific job for a specific person.

Visual Identity Gap

The content was not reflecting the premium positioning of the Marylebone clinic. The quality of the space and the quality of the output were not aligned.

Multi-Audience Problem

Multiple distinct demographics each needing a different voice and message. A burnt-out executive and a competitive BJJ athlete are not the same person and cannot be spoken to the same way.

Two-City Launch

London and Dubai needed to launch simultaneously with identical brand quality. One shoot day had to do the work of two cities.

Before a single script was written, the framework was built.


1

The Hero

The patient - a specific person with a specific situation and internal fear. Not a demographic. A person.

L’OSTEO EXAMPLES

The burnt-out professional. The BJJ athlete. The executive whose body is slipping. The parent who just wants their life back.


2

The Conflict

External pain paired with internal belief — what they feel physically and what they secretly fear it means about them.

L’OSTEO EXAMPLES

External: back pain, hip tightness, shoulder impingement. Internal: "I'm getting old." "My body is failing me." "I don't know what's wrong."


3

The Enemy

Not the pain itself, the system that perpetuates it. The villain is never the patient's body. It is what the industry has been telling them.

L’OSTEO EXAMPLES

Quick-fix culture. Generic plans. Symptom chasing. Endless appointments. Patients kept in the dark about their own body.


4

The Guide

L'OSTEO is not the hero of the story. The patient is. L'OSTEO is the expert who equips the patient to win.

L’OSTEO EXAMPLES

Education-first osteopathy. A clear roadmap. Hands-on root-cause treatment. Strength-based rehab. Patient autonomy as the goal.


5

The Resolution

The transformation, not just pain relief, but a restored identity. The patient becomes who they were before the injury took over.

L’OSTEO EXAMPLES

Pain-free movement. Training consistency. Autonomy. Confidence. Better sleep, energy, quality of life. "I'm back."

The 15 scripts were the first draw. The framework keeps producing.

The nine avatars are not a content list. They are the entry point to a story bank, a structured matrix of narrative components that, once built, generates an inexhaustible bank of story ideas.

Layer 01

Avatar Layer

9 patient identities, each with a distinct emotional profile, situation, and version of transformation.

Layer 02

Situation Layer

8 triggering situations — from desk posture collapse and morning stiffness to pre-competition injury and stress body shutdown.

Layer 03

Problem Layer

External physical problems paired with internal fears — identity, confidence, clarity, and control.

Layer 04

Enemy Layer

7 systemic villains: quick-fix culture, generic plans, misdiagnosis, endless appointments, rest-and-hope culture.

Layer 05

Emotional Driver Layer

7 core drivers — fear of losing progress, desire for control, pride in performance, longing for clarity, training for life.

Layer 06

Hook and CTA Layer

Pre-built hooks for every emotional trigger. 8 CTAs spanning direct booking, empowerment, performance, philosophy, and identity.

Most brands run out of content ideas within weeks. L'OSTEO now holds a permanent strategic asset. A story bank that compounds in value with every shoot that follows.

15 scripts. 9 avatar tracks. One day.

LIGHTING DESIGN

Cinematic Setup

Ambient and practical lighting shaped specifically for the L'OSTEO space. The visual quality needed to match the premium positioning of the Marylebone clinic.

ON-CAMERA DELIVERY

15 Scripts, One Day

Teleprompter-assisted delivery across 9 avatar tracks. Every script locked before the shoot. No decisions left to the day — only execution.

CAMERA SETUP

Dual-Camera Rig

Two-angle configuration. Editorial quality that a single-camera setup cannot match. Every script captured with the coverage needed for flexible editing.

FINAL OUTPUT

A Replicable System

Same setup, same quality — ready to run again for every future shoot. The production day was designed to be repeatable, not one-off.
